Provides a comprehensive toolkit for quantum computing simulation and visualization within the R environment. The package enables users to initialize qubit states, construct custom quantum gates with both unitary transformation and visual parameters, and build full quantum circuits by sequentially adding gates. It includes predefined common gates (e.g., Hadamard, Pauli-X/Y/Z, Control-NOT, Control-Z) and supports direct plotting of circuits and individual gates for intuitive analysis.
